WATCH: The Mythical Merseyside Ferry Wave Liverpool's answer to Chicama!

Luke Gartside

8th July 2018

Recently a clip popped up on facebook showing the mythical Liverpool bay ferry wave, breaking down a sand bar in the river Mersey estuary.

The clip, posted by the cleverly named SUP North, shows a series of waves reeling off for a couple hundred metres, through a muddy rive estuary, with Liverpool just visible in the background. As far as we can tell, only a few have attempted to surf the wave, with two videos on youtube featuring a Scouse SUP’er called Alan Taylor constituting the only documented attempts.

Sure, it’s brown, small and a bit too fast, but this video must surely look appealing to the wave starved surfers of Liverpool, and if the Severn Bore is anything to go by it’ll be mobbed within the month!
